Why Your AC Is Taking So Long to Cool Your House

Young woman adjusting in-home thermostat.

When your air conditioner runs for a long time, but your home still feels too warm, the problem isn’t always a failing AC system. Slow cooling can come from restricted airflow, thermostat settings, dirty components, excess heat entering your home, or a mechanical issue that needs professional attention.

If your AC is taking longer than usual to cool your house, start with the simple checks you can handle safely. When those steps don’t help, it may be time to have your system professionally inspected.

How Long Should It Take an AC to Cool Your House?

There isn’t one exact cooling timeframe that applies to every home. The outdoor temperature, humidity, insulation, size of your home, thermostat setting, and condition of your equipment all affect how quickly your indoor temperature changes.

On very warm or humid days, longer cooling cycles can also be normal because your AC is removing both heat and moisture, which is a more demanding task. The bigger concern is a noticeable change in performance.

An AC that used to reach your thermostat setting in a reasonable amount of time but now runs much longer or never seems to catch up may have an underlying problem.

Start By Checking Your Air Filter

A dirty HVAC filter is one of the easiest problems to check. Your cooling system needs steady airflow to pull warm air through your return ducts, move it across the evaporator coil, and send cooled air back into your rooms.

When your filter becomes clogged, airflow can drop. Your AC may continue running, but it can have a harder time moving enough conditioned air through your home.

Check your filter and replace or clean it according to the manufacturer’s instructions. A clean filter won’t solve every AC cooling problem, but it can quickly rule out a common source of restricted airflow.

Check Your Thermostat Settings

Before assuming there’s a mechanical problem, make sure your thermostat is set to “cool” and the target temperature is below your current indoor temperature. These basic settings tell your AC when to start a cooling cycle and what temperature it should maintain.

Next, check your fan setting. If it’s set to “on,” your blower will continue circulating air after the cooling cycle ends, which can make the air coming from your vents feel warmer. Setting the fan to “auto” allows it to run with the cooling cycle instead.

Lowering your thermostat several extra degrees won’t make a standard central air conditioner cool your home faster. When your AC is already running, but the indoor temperature still isn’t dropping as expected, your thermostat setting probably isn’t the main issue.

Make Sure Your Vents and Returns Are Clear

Your HVAC system depends on a clear path for both supply and return air. Furniture, curtains, rugs, storage, and closed registers can interfere with circulation and make some areas of your home harder to cool.

Walk through your home and make sure your supply vents are open and unobstructed. Keep your return grilles clear as well so your system can pull enough air back to the equipment.

Rooms that stay much warmer even when your vents are clear may point to duct leakage, duct design, insulation, or airflow balancing issues.

Dirty AC Coils Can Reduce Cooling Performance

Your air conditioner cools your home by moving heat from inside to the outdoors. Your indoor evaporator coil absorbs heat, while your outdoor condenser coil releases it.

When dirt builds up on either coil, heat transfer can become less effective. Your AC may run longer because it has to work harder to remove heat from your home.

Low Refrigerant May Signal a Leak

Refrigerant is essential to your AC’s cooling process, but your system doesn’t normally consume it like fuel. If your refrigerant charge is low, a leak or another issue with your system may be involved.

Possible signs include reduced cooling capacity, unusually long cycles, or ice forming on your refrigerant lines or indoor components. These symptoms can have more than one cause, so proper diagnosis matters.

Refrigerant work isn’t a DIY repair. A trained HVAC technician can inspect your AC, determine whether the refrigerant charge is correct, and identify the appropriate repair.

Check the Area Around Your Outdoor Unit

Your outdoor condenser needs room to move air and release heat. Overgrown vegetation, stored items, fencing, or heavy debris close to your unit can interfere with airflow.

Clear away loose debris you can remove safely and keep vegetation from crowding your equipment. While you’re outside, notice whether your outdoor unit is operating when your thermostat is calling for cooling.

If your indoor blower runs but your outdoor unit doesn’t, there may be an electrical, control, or equipment problem. Don’t open electrical panels or attempt repairs involving capacitors, wiring, or the compressor. Those components should be handled by a qualified HVAC professional.

Your AC System May Be the Wrong Size

Your air conditioner should be sized for the cooling needs of your home, not selected only by square footage or by matching your previous unit. An undersized AC may run for long periods and still struggle to reach your thermostat setting during hot weather.

An oversized AC can create a different comfort problem by cycling too quickly, which can reduce humidity control. Cooling problems that have been present since your system was installed may be a reason to review its sizing or design.

Aging or Worn Equipment Can Slow Cooling

Your AC can still turn on even when individual components aren’t performing as they should. Motors, controls, coils, and electrical parts can wear over time and reduce your system’s overall cooling performance.

When your AC takes longer to cool your home than it used to, the right solution may be maintenance, repair, or a replacement evaluation. Your system’s condition, repair history, comfort performance, and the cost of the needed work all matter.

Slow cooling deserves more attention when it appears with other changes, such as:

  • Weak or warm airflow from your vents
  • Unusually long or repeated cooling cycles
  • New noises or odors from your system
  • Ice on refrigerant lines or indoor components
  • Water around your indoor unit
  • Rooms that have suddenly become harder to cool

These signs can help your HVAC technician narrow down the cause. Mention when the change started and whether it affects your entire home or only certain rooms.

Your Home May Have Energy Inefficiencies

Sometimes your AC is working properly, but your home is gaining heat faster than your system can remove it. Strong afternoon sun, insufficient insulation, air leaks, and heat from cooking can all increase the cooling demand on your AC.

You can reduce unnecessary heat gain with a few practical steps:

  • Close blinds or shades on sun-exposed windows.
  • Use kitchen and bathroom exhaust ventilation.
  • Seal gaps around windows and exterior doors.
  • Limit heat-producing appliance use during peak afternoon temperatures.

When certain rooms in your home remain difficult to cool, an insulation or duct evaluation may be worthwhile. That can help determine whether the comfort problem is related to your home rather than your AC.
